I can say from experience, one of the masajid I go to would do Urdu lectures and even Jummah khutbah in Urdu to “keep the traditions” but what you found is that only a few Uncles would show up and literally no one under the age of 40 and desi would show up and the place was mostly empty. However when they would do English majalis more youth would show up and even more people of different background would show up. In my option if you want anyone (forget even youth) to even care about majalis in America, Canada, UK they should be in English because there are so many people I know from different backgrounds who don’t attend at all because the Khutbahs are only in Urdu. Go to Kaaba right before Fajr Azan happens and also spend the late hours of the night in Masjid Nabawi it’s not as crowded. Also, don’t worry about turbah I prayed in many of the masajid with it openly and no one even said a word. Also I really recommend to visit Masjid Quba, Hazrat Hamza’s grave, Masjid Imam Ali (yes it exists in Medina), Masjid Ghamama, Masjid Qiblatain, and the Seven Mosques. Also what I did when I was there was that I googled “Important Mosques in Makkah/Medina” and just took a bunch of Ubers to see them all.
